description |
C02 absorption for use in the bulk removal of C02 from C02-rich natural gas
(NG) was studied using an alternative absorbent: Piperazine (PZ) promoted 2-Amino-
2-Methyi-1-Propanol (AMP) blended solution. The absorption experiments were
conducted in a bench-scale absorption column packed with Sulzer metal gauze
packing. The process performance of the alternative absorbent was compared with the
MEA solution as a bench-marking absorbent at various operating pressures in the
range of 0.10 to S.OS MPa. The performances of the C02 absorption at high C02
partial pressure conditions were evaluated in terms of C02 removal efficiency and the
overall volumetric mass transfer coefficient for the gas phase based on unit mol
fraction driving force (K}a,). The influence of process parameters was studied for the
effects of C02 concentration in NG (30 - SO%), total gas flow rates (33 - SO
kmol/m2 h), liquid flow rates (2.89- 4.33 m3/m2.h), amine concentration (20 - SO
wt.%) and inlet temperature of liquid (303- 318 K). |
